Heat Shrink Tubing: Single Wall Heat Shrink - Black: Single wall polyolefin has a shrink ratio of 2:1 and is very flexible . Typically used as a light-duty shrink-fit installation over cable splices and terminals . Operating temperature: -45°C to +125°C . Shrink temperature: 120°C . Heat Shrink Tubing: Prolongs the life of cables, connectors and connections by sealing and protecting against corrosion, fuel, grease, oil, salt & road contaminants, water and other acids and chemicals Protects against abrasion by providing additional strain relief in connections . Long heavy-gauge cable can fail due to the stress caused by high and constant vibration Helps identify positive and negative polarity, as well as industry colour coding . Use black tubing on negative () connections and red tubing on positive (+) connections.
